Cottons, owned by Century Textiles Ltd of the B K Birla Group plans to double its turnover to Rs50 crore in this fiscal.
This strategy of expansion is backed by tremendous growth during last year; company has already made foray in North and West, said Subrata Siddhanta, Business Head.
Explaining company strategy, he said that South India is on priority as the company foresees more success there.
Company is undertaking a new retail initiative for South India. It is targeting to launch around 60 multibrand outlets and a sales target of around Rs3 crore for the current year in Bangalore, Siddhanta stated.
Cottons will introduce premium menswear apparel in Bangalore in the coming days.
